- Avocado
Popularly known as the “alligator pear,” this fruit is a powerhouse of vitamins and minerals. The green flesh inside the fruit consists of vitamin K, C, B5, B6, E, folate and most importantly a healthy amount of monounsaturated fatty acids (MUFA). ‘All-Avocado’ restaurants are catching up as a new trend due to the immense health benefits this fruit offers.
- Spinach
Talk about greens and here comes the main food, “Spinach.” With our childhood hero Popeye’s desperate efforts of promoting Spinach, this green food is not new to us. With an enormous amount of fiber which is fat soluble, spinach helps in digestion, helps maintain healthy bones and is also rich in anti-cancer flavonoids. The benefits of spinach when it comes to weight loss is amazing because this green contains very fewer calories and cuts down your calorie intake
- Green Peppers
The favorite pizza topping works wonders when taken the right way. Green peppers consist of a significant amount of vitamin A, C, K and E which helps you escape infections and helps in maintaining the health of your teeth, skin and mainly your bones. The capsaicin in bell peppers consists of anti-cancer properties and other health benefits such as balancing the sugar level in your body.

- Brussels Sprouts
A part of the cabbage family, Brussels sprouts might not be on your list owing to its not so yummy taste, but the amazing health benefits of this green vegetable will help you get on board. With more vitamin C than oranges, and the highest amount of glucosinolates Brussels are a savior when it comes to weight loss. They make you feel full on the inside and also keep a check on your calories.

- Cucumber
This amazing fruit is made up of 96% water which is going to help you a great deal in keeping your body hydrated. The high water content also flushes out the toxins in the body making your skin glow like never before. The right blend of fiber and water will keep your kidneys healthy and also avoids constipation troubles.
- Green Beans
With low fat and high fiber, green beans will book a place in your diet plan. This green veggie boosts your bone health with the high amount of vitamin K content in it. Depression which is one of the prevalent disorders can be tackled with the appropriate amount of folate intake which again is present in green beans.
